Facility Evaluation Report
On 3/05/2025 at approximately 09:40 AM, Licensing Program Analyst (LPA), Angelica Segovia conducted an unannounced annual visit to the facility. LPA was greeted by the Administrator Gamze Davenport and LPA stated the reason for their visit.
LPA asked for the census, Staff/Client Roster, and liability Insurance. LPA conducted a physical plant tour at approximately 10:30 AM and the following was noted:
The facility is a two-story building with six (6) bedrooms and four (4) bathrooms currently occupying two (2) clients. One (1) client room and one (1) bathroom are located downstairs. The remainder of the bedrooms and bathrooms are located upstairs. There is a designated staff room with its own private bathroom. The facility has an approved fire clearance for six (6) ambulatory clients. The facility is vendor through North Los Angeles Regional Center (NLARC) and is being operated at a Level II Adult Residential Home. Sign in sheet, hand sanitizer, gloves and masks are available.
Common areas: The living rooms and dining room were observed to be neat, clean, and organized. The rooms were observed to be properly furnished and in good repair. The facility maintains a comfortable temperature at 71°F. Multiple fire extinguishers were observed to be located near the facility entrance and dated 01/22/25. LPA observed required postings such as See/Say Something, Facility License, and Personal Rights. A fireplace was observed to be covered and inaccessible to clients. A working telephone was observed.
Kitchen: Kitchen observed to be clean and free from pests. Sufficient supplies of seven (7) day nonperishable food and two (2) day perishable foods were observed. LPA observed additional refrigerators and freezers used to store extra food. Knives, sharps, cleaning solutions and disinfectants observed to be kept in a locked storage closet near the laundry room. Kitchen appliances observed to be working and in proper condition. (continued on LIC 809-C)
